Soodikkoduttha Naacchiyaar- GodhA PiraaTTi?s dear
father is PeriyAzhwAr, VishNu Chitthar or Bhattar
Piraan. Since his mind was always on VishNu, he  was
called VishNu chitthar. He was conferred by the Pandya
king, Vallabhadevan, the title of Bhattar Piraan, when
he uttered Vedic statements to prove Parathvam of
Sriman Narayanan and was given a bag of gold coins.

Swami Desikan says (in GodhAsthuthi) in thaathasthu
thE madhumidha slOkam, the last line -lEbE
mahattharapadhaanuguNam prasaadham.. Because You had
adorned Yourself with those garlands, Emperumaan
conferred Your father with the title mahattharapadham
(PeriyAzhwAr..)

Sri Manavala maauni says

mangaLaasaasanatthil maRRuLLaazhwArgaL/
thangaarvaatthaLavu thaananRi- ponghum/
parivaalE villiputthoor bhattar piraan peRRaan/
periyAzwArennum peyar.

Due to that pongum parivu of PeriyAzhwAr on Lord [when
He appeared with Sri Mahalakshmi on Garuda to witness
the glorious award being conferred on Sri Vishnu
chitthar and being on the procession on Royal
elephant], PeriyAzhwAr was worried and had an
apprehension that there will be evil glances from the
world on the Lord with such resplendent Beauty [AzhwAr
with overwhelming vaasthsalyam- compassion like a
mother towards her child], AzhwAr is thus called
PeriyAzhwAr says Yatheendra PravaNar. 

Now, just for our enjoyment: - Why should VishNu
chitthar be called
PeriyAzhwAr

It should have been NammAzhwAr more suited for this
Periya AzhwAr title for 

1. being in AchArya Parampara 
2. For being an avayavi with all other AzhwArs as his
parts of the body [avayavam] 

or It should have been PeyAzhwAr (who is called
mahathaahvayar), who burst out with ThirukkaNdEn
ponmEni kaNdEn .. on the first pAsuram itself? 

But it is VishNu chitthar who is called PeriyAzhwAr.-
WHY???

1. NammAzhwAr: He sang a thousand? But till the tenth
decad, He was
longing to join Emperumaan. He declares only in
10.10..
ini naan pOgalottEn...onRum maayam seyyEl ennaiyE
(Hereafter
I shall never ever leave You; Don?t deceive me and
leave me..). So
When NammAzhwAr was almost through in 10.10, he
declared that
he would NOT let Emperumaan go away from him. Since it
is only
in the fag end of Thiruvaymozhi, NammAzhwAr loses the
race of being
called PeriyAzhwAr.

2. pEyAzhwAr: Mahadhaahvayar: He was blessed with the
vision
of Lord even before AzhwAr started composing pAsurams.
But AzhwAr
did never get that fear of losing Him and did not
utter to that effect. He just said ThirukkaNdEn pon
mEni kaNdEn.. He was blessed
With the saakshaathkaaram like what Dhruvan was
blessed with.
Since AzhwAr did not have fear of losing Him, nor was
he worried
about and started with his kshEthraadnam with other
two AzhwArs,
pEyAzhwAr also loses the race for being called Periya
AzhwAr.. . 

Now, what about PeriyAzhwAr? He was blessed with
Emperumaan?s Kattaksham on GarudA and that?s when
AzhwAr burst out with long
live; long live.. ? Pallandu Pallandu..

The Lord, Sriya: Pathi Sriman Narayanan appeared on
Garuda to enjoy and 
witness His bhaktha?s roaring success, Bhattar
Piraan?s procession on elephant along with whole lot
of citizens of Pandya kingdom. That?s  when VishNu
chitthar saw the Most exquisitely Beautiful Emperumaan
on Garuda and with the outburst of Pongum Parivu (as
nicely explained by Sri Manvala maamuni)  (aiyO! ivLO
azhagaa irukkaanE! VeLiyE vandhuttaanE! KaN padumE!?),
sang PallaaNdu, PallaaNdu? Long live and Long live
Your Lotus Feet!

PeriyAzhwAr, the moment he sings first pAsuram
pallaaNdu, pallaaNdu,
He gets worried whether he will lose this Bhagyam of
having Him as He
Was present in front of AzhwAr. Immediately, he
sings(adiyOdum ninnOdum 
PirivinRi aayiram pallaaNdu..) Long live Your
relationship with me  (Your eternal servant) without
any gap / separation and then only, AzhwAr proceeds to
even pray for longevity of PiraaTTi and other
PanchAyudhams.

Since he had realised this etrnal sEshathvam of jeevan
and eternal association with the Lord, and sought for
an eternal bondage with the Lord right in the first
two pAsurams itself, He ALONE DESERVES BEING CALLED
PeriyAzhwAr

Also from  Sri Anbil mama?s write up: Vishnuchitta was
called " Periya Alwar" - the great Alwar for very many
reasons as below: 

1. It is the greatness of his love for the Lord that
made him pour out the Pallandu hymns.

2. Ordinarily only elders would bless the young ones
for a long life.
"Periya' means elder and therefore he was called
Periyalwar. To the objection that such an attitude was
'unnatural' ( Swarupa Viruddham), Pillai Lokacharya
has argued that as it was a 'Mangala Aasaasanam', it
was quite in order and because IT WAS A STRANGE CASE
OF KNOWLEDGE RIPENING INTO AN IGNORANCE OF SORTS DUE
TO AN EXTRAORDINARY LOVE AND AFFECTION. 

3. King Janaka laid a challenge through the Siva
Dhanus in Sri Sita's 
marriage; Kumbar, the Aayar Chief laid a challenge in
the form of the 7 bulls in the marriage of Nappinnai;
But, Vishnuchitta laid no hallenges in the marriage of
his daughter, Andal because of his obvious conviction
that in due time, 'THE OWNER WOULD CLAIM WHAT HE
OWNED.'

4. It is natural to honor anyone who brings relief
from suffering. That is how Rishyasringa was honoured
when rains came to the parched land of  
Angadesa as he set foot there. Vishnuchitta also
performed a similar miracle. When a famine raged in
the northern city of Kandam Kadinagar on the banks of
Ganges, he was invited to the city to solve the
crisis. As he set foot there, welcome rains showered
and the place was relieved of the famine. His
greatness was honored. Periyalwar himself is said to 
refer to this incident thus "Venkali Naliyaa
Vittuchittar"

5. Parasara who wrote Vishnu Purana known as Purana
Ratna deals with the story of Sri Krishna only in the
5th Amsa of his work; Sukhabrahmam who wrote Srimad
Bhaagavatam has dealt with the story of Krishna only
in the 10 th Skaandam; But, Vishnuchitta fills his
entire Tirumozhi with the story of Lord Krishna
vividly portraying every detail of the Lord's
childhood ' leelas ' in his own inimitable style.

6.Another esoteric aspect concerning Periyalwar that
really makes him ' Periya' is the fact that he is the
incarnation of Garuda. Garuda reincarnated himself as
Ajuna's chariot and as such he witnessed the Lord
delivering the Bhagavad Gita - especially the Charama
Sloka to Arjuna. Thus, apart from Arjuna, he was the
one who was the direct recipient of the Lord's
message. Andal refers to this when she says "Meymei
Peru Vaarthai Vittu Chittar Kettiruppaar".' Vaarthai'
is Moolamantram;' Peru Vaarthai is the Mantra Ratna of
Dwayam and ' Meymei Peru Vaarthai ' is the Charama
sloka.

7. He was great also in a different way. He became the
father- in- law of Lord Vishnu when his daughter,
Andal married the Lord. - - an honor none else could
claim. Periya PerumAL?s Father in lwa- Naturally
PERIYA AZHWAAR.
